This seminar will provide an overview of shared applications available in the Access Grid Toolkit 2.x, which was released by Argonne National Laboratory in June 2003. A broad variety of shared applications developed by the AG Development Team and by others in the AG community will be demonstrated or discussed, using the AG2 Venue Client as a common starting point. Links to information for potential developers of AG2 applications will be presented as well. This seminar will be presented live from Boston University and remotely via the Access Grid at NCSA.
